A.J. Dekker’s approach is unique because it bridges the gap between complex physics and practical engineering. Rather than overwhelming students with heavy wave mechanics, Dekker uses classical and semi-classical models to provide clear insights into physical mechanisms. The final chapter investigates how and why metals conduct electricity. Concepts such as Ohm's law at the atomic level, electron scattering, and resistivity of metals are discussed in detail, providing the basis for understanding all conductive materials.
